OMAHA’S FOOD LOVERS TO CELEBRATE TASTE OF OMAHA FESTIVAL WITH SHOWCASE OF GREAT FOODS AND ENTERTAINMENT


..............Plans are coming together for the 13th Annual “TASTE OF OMAHA”, a unique community celebration, showcasing Omaha’s great foods and live entertainment, to be held Friday, June 11th through Sunday, June 13th, 2010. The “TASTE OF OMAHA” is a 3-day extravaganza and outdoor food festival open to the public and free to attend.
“Feature Foods from many of Omaha’s top restaurants, good entertainment and family activities for the kids… and you have the recipe for the TASTE OF OMAHA,” says Mike Mancuso, Event Producer. “Omaha has a tremendous reputation for fantastic restaurants and food companies”. The “TASTE OF OMAHA”, now in it’s thirteenth year, has established itself as the Annual Event for our city bringing together a dazzling selection of great foods and culinary delights, for people from throughout the Midwest area, to TASTE, relax and enjoy as a family activity.
..............The 2010 “TASTE OF OMAHA” will again be located on Omaha’s riverfront parks showcasing outstanding Restaurants with exciting live entertainment daily with activities on two Riverfront Parks, the Heartland of America Park and Lewis & Clark Landing. This year the Annual Event will add more entertainment for everyone’s taste on 5 stages throughout the Festival. All stage shows during the 3-day extravaganza are free to attend. Top National Entertainers combined with the best popular area bands and musicians will again be continuously performing throughout the Festival.
..............A complete schedule of Free Concerts and Entertainment will be released at a later date that will offer entertainment for everyone’s taste throughout the weekend. All stage shows during the 3-day extravaganza are free of charge.
..............Between eating food bites and enjoying the music, you can watch cooking demonstrations, browse the festival displays, stop by Nebraska Lottery and register to win great prizes, sip a smoothie on the Coffee Patio, taste Mirassou Wines, or simply relax in the Miller Beer Gardens overlooking the beautiful fountain and riverfront, all at one time and one place. There is also plenty of Family Entertainment in the Roberts Dairy Family Village, including amusement rides for the kids, balloons, face painting, and a great view of the Festival from the Big Ferris Wheel. Again this year, the KidZone Stage will offer continuous performances of comedy, magic, exotic animals and more entertainment for the children. Enjoy a taste from the competition among students at the Iron Chef Metro. The Institute for the Culinary Arts draws inspiration from the hit TV Show “Iron Chef”. Teams of two chefs will square off in one-hour battles focused on regional cuisine from around the world. Audience members will get the chance to See, Smell Taste & Judge this year’s event. The Festival will also be highlight to Great Chefs on the Culinary Arts Stage.
..............The Festival boils down to one thing, and that’s the food. Restaurants of all varieties will pitch their tents at the “TASTE OF OMAHA” grounds for 3 days, cooking the specialty items that have made them some of the favorites in the Omaha area. All types of food will be served at the “Taste” - from Omaha’s pizza to juicy barbecued ribs. So put your taste buds on alert now because they will get a workout at the “TASTE OF OMAHA”. The Festival offers each person an opportunity to taste a wide selection of Omaha’s beloved restaurant dishes including Mexican, Italian, Greek, Oriental, Mediterranean, Polish as well as Continental and American cuisine. After tasting all of these delightful foods, you’ll probably want to top it all off with one of the fabulous desserts offered, from your favorite ice cream flavor to cheesecake, that is sure to make your day at the “Taste” complete.
..............The “TASTE OF OMAHA”, Omaha’s Showcase of Great Foods and Entertainment, will be open Friday, June 11 and Saturday, June 12, from 11 AM to 11 PM as well as Sunday, June 13 from 11 AM to 8 PM. The Festival is Free to attend thanks to the Community Partners including Rotella's Bakary, Pinnacle Banks, and Sheboygan Meats.
